The Huevos Rancheros is the best I've ever had! Atchafalya grits are good! And the boudin sausage is very tasty! I love this place. It's a hidden gem!
The restaurant is in and a part of the community it is in. Very eclectic, warm and inviting, with a good helping os Southern hospitality. The menu isn't fussy or complicated, and the portions are generous. You'll be satisfied but not stuffed where you sluggish or sick. The food is flavorful and the coffee is on point. Came here for breakfast on Wednesday. I was excited that it was only four minutes from our Airbnb and had seen that it's top-rated. I was hungry, so I I ordered the Poche, a cinnamon roll and a Macchiato. It was my first time trying Boudin, we don't get that in Michigan. That with the Poche was so good! The Boudin itself is very tasty, and combined with that sauce and the grits it's wonderful! The cinnamon roll hit the spot too. It was moist with a great flavor throughout, not just with the frosting. The macchiato will wake you up, it's very strong, albeit good!
Absolutely the best biscuits and sausage gravy I’ve ever eaten. Biscuits were butter-grilled before covered in sausage gravy that would almost stand as a meal on its own. Pancakes were light and fluffy with just enough crispiness to boost it over the edge into amazing! Also had the fried home style potatoes that were (don’t tell her I said it) better than momma’s.
